Jelly cake

Fruit jelly cake
Fruit jelly cake

Fruit cake is guaranteed to decorate any feast. Whether it's a children's party or an anniversary. It will be appropriate everywhere.

For fruit jelly cake, you will need to prepare the base and biscuit. To begin with, let's focus oningredients.

For the biscuit you will need:

  • three eggs;
  • one hundred grams of flour;
  • 150 grams of sugar.

By the way, such a cake is often called a dessert for the lazy, because if you wish, you can not spend time preparing a biscuit. It can be replaced with some sweet cookies.

For the base of fruit jelly cake, take;

  • one pack of sour cream;
  • 15 grams of easily soluble gelatin;
  • your favorite fruits.

It is best to focus on your own taste and color combination to make the cake also cute.

Cooking process

First, let's make a biscuit. To do this, we use the traditional recipe, which is most often used in cooking. Pour gelatin with about a hundred grams of water. If the latter is instant, then it should swell very quickly.

Tear the biscuit into small pieces, and mix the sour cream thoroughly with sugar. It is desirable that the sugar dissolve as much as possible.

In parallel, put gelatin on a small fire. It should dissolve with us, but it is important to ensure that the resulting mass does not boil in any case. Otherwise, the jelly will simply harden and the cake will not turn out.

When the gelatin is successfully dissolved, it must be allowed to cool. At least up to room temperature. Only after that add sour cream to gelatin.

Now we take a deep dish, cover the bottom with cling film and spread the resulting biscuit, as well as finely chopped fruit. You need to do this in layers, pouringsour cream-gelatin mixture.

You can top the cake with colored jelly to make it look even prettier. Now put the cake in the fridge and wait for it to cool down. It remains only to turn the dessert on a plate, remove the cling film and you can serve.

Sponge cake

Cooking a biscuit
Cooking a biscuit

Sponge cake with fruit is a favorite recipe of many housewives. For cream take:

  • 300 grams of sour cream with at least 20-30 percent fat;
  • 150 grams of mascarpone;
  • 60 grams of powdered sugar;
  • fruits are your favorite.

For the biscuit you will need:

  • four eggs;
  • 100 grams of sugar;
  • 120 grams of flour.

Get a biscuit

Biscuit cake with fruits
Biscuit cake with fruits

First of all, you need to mix the eggs with sugar. After that, put in a water bath and beat with a mixer for several minutes. Ultimately, the mass should increase two and a half times. After that, feel free to remove the saucepan from the heat, continue whisking until the whole mixture has cooled completely. You should end up with a firm and fluffy mass.

Now add carefully sifted flour. The whole mass must be thoroughly mixed with a spatula. Put paper in a baking dish, put the dough on it and send it to the oven for half an hour at a temperature of 170 degrees.

The resulting biscuit can be cooled directly on the wire rack.

To prepare the cream, you will need to mix sour cream with powdered sugar. Then beat and addmascarpone, mix well so that there are no lumps. This can only spoil everything. Remember that you can adjust the amount of powdered sugar yourself. The combination of berries and fruits with mascarpone is considered preferable.

By the way, the berries and fruits themselves are cut into slices. Alternatively, you can use nectarine and strawberries. Now grease each cake separately with cream, put berries on it. Then smear the whole cake with cream, put in the refrigerator for at least two hours. Your biscuit cake with fruit is ready, it remains only to decorate it before serving. Sour cream cake

Sour cream cake with fruits
Sour cream cake with fruits

If you want to enjoy a light and rich taste, then make a sour cream cake with fruits.

This will require:

  • 500 grams of sour cream;
  • one glass of sugar;
  • three spoons of gelatin;
  • 300 grams of biscuit;
  • currants, any wild berries;
  • grapes, as well as other fruits of your choice.

The secret of sour cream cake

There is nothing complicated in the process of making sour cream cake with fruits. To begin with, three tablespoons of gelatin, pour half a glass of cold boiled water. The gelatin should swell. This will take you at least half an hour.

Beat sour cream with sugar in a mixer, and heat the gelatin so that it dissolves completely. Only after that pour in sour cream, stirring constantly. For the next step, you'll need a high-sided skillet. Put on the bottomcling film, and on it berries, a layer of crushed biscuit, then again a layer of berries, and so on. Pour all this with the resulting sour cream-gelatin mixture.

Let the cake rest in the refrigerator for two hours and serve.

Soufflé Cake

Fruit soufflé cake
Fruit soufflé cake

It's worth recognizing right away that only an experienced housewife who already has a well-filled hand can master a soufflé cake with fruit. There are many ingredients and steps that are important not to confuse.

First of all, you need to make sure that everything you need is at hand, otherwise the output may not be what you expect. For the biscuit you should have:

  • three eggs;
  • two tablespoons of mayonnaise;
  • 100 grams of sugar;
  • half a teaspoon of s alt and soda.

To make a good and fragrant soufflé, you will need:

  • 200 grams of cherry yogurt;
  • 250 grams of cream;
  • two tablespoons of gelatin;
  • 100 ml cold boiled water;
  • three tablespoons of powdered sugar.

You will also need to make jelly, for this take:

  • two tablespoons of gelatin;
  • another 100 ml of cold (necessarily boiled) water;
  • 100 ml compote filling;
  • three tablespoons of sugar.

This fruit cake is not complete without a syrup of 100 grams of sugar and 80 ml of water. To decorate your dessert, it is recommended to use a jar of strawberry compote (or any other to your taste), as well as fresh fruits that are on hand. For example, you can take half a pear, an orange and a banana. This is a wonderful and beloved fruit cake recipe.

How to make a soufflé?

How to make a soufflé
How to make a soufflé

First of all, you need to make a biscuit. To do this, beat the eggs with sugar, adding flour, s alt, mayonnaise and soda. All this must be baked for half an hour in the oven at a temperature of 200 degrees. The biscuit must be cooled, cut into two parts and soaked in saturated sugar syrup.

By the way, about the syrup. Sugar is poured with water, and then boiled for ten minutes. If you don't feel like making this part of the dessert yourself, you can add any fruit syrup you like.

Now the most important thing. This is a soufflé. We start by whipping the cream until foamy, add powdered sugar and yogurt there. Now pour in a thin stream of gelatin, which, according to the instructions, must first be poured with cold boiled water, allowing it to swell enough. All this should be heated over low heat until completely dissolved and strain through cheesecloth.

And to make jelly, you need to dissolve the gelatin in the same way according to the instructions. And throw the strawberry compote into a colander. We add sugar and gelatin to the filling from the compote, and carefully place the chopped fruits on the dish and put them in the refrigerator together with the jelly. Until the jelly is completely dry. This will take about two hours.

Start collecting a cake with fruit should be put on the bottom of the mold the very first cake, and put the finished soufflé on top. Top with another cake and send torefrigerator for two hours to cool completely.

Cake with fruits and berries can be decorated with slices of kiwi, mango, any other fruit treats.

Sand cake

Sand cake with fruits
Sand cake with fruits

A shortbread cake with fruit will become a table decoration at any time of the year. In summer, you can use seasonal fruits that grow in our lane. These are, for example, strawberries, cherries, raspberries. In winter, citrus fruits are preferred - bananas and kiwi.

A common recipe for a cake with jelly and fruit. For him, shortbread dough, jelly and soufflé will have to be prepared.

For shortcrust pastry you need to take:

  • 80 grams of butter;
  • one chicken egg;
  • one glass of wheat flour;
  • two tablespoons of sugar.

To make a soufflé you will need:

  • one chicken egg;
  • one tablespoon of wheat flour;
  • 50ml milk;
  • one tablespoon of sugar;
  • one tablespoon of gelatin;
  • 30 grams of butter;
  • vanilla.

This cake with fruits and berries will be decorated with jelly. For it you will need:

  • one tablespoon of gelatin;
  • sugar;
  • one orange;
  • 100 ml of water.

Cooking delicious shortbread cake

Before you start making the dough, take the butter out of the fridge and let it sit at room temperature. Once soft, add sugar to create a creamy mass.

Crack an egg into it, beat everythingmixer. After that comes the turn of the flour. It must be carefully mixed into the dough, no longer using a mixer, but mixing the mixture with your hands. Leave the future dough in the refrigerator for half an hour.

For a cake, take a convenient and large form. Put the shortbread dough into it, spreading it with your hands over the entire surface and sides. Be sure to put some weight in the middle to keep the cake flat.

The cake is baked in the oven at 180 degrees for at least 20 minutes.

In parallel with baking the cake, we prepare the soufflé. To begin with, gelatin is soaked in water, and then heated to a liquid state. Eggs need to be divided into yolk and protein. For now, only the yolk is needed, which is whipped with vanilla and regular sugar until everything is completely dissolved.

Add flour and milk to this mass. Then put on a steam bath until completely thickened. After removing the mass from the heat, cool and add the butter. The protein must be whipped until a fluffy mass is formed, which we add to the cream. We send gelatin there and beat until smooth.

Now put the cream on the finished sand cake and put it in a cold place until it solidifies.

Making fruit jelly

Let's not forget the fruit jelly. Peel the orange, cut into slices. We will use it for decoration. We do the same with kiwi and banana. At the same time, grind half the orange in a blender and add boiling water to get one glass as a result. When the mass settles, it must be filtered, and then add sugar and gelatin, heat.

On frozen soufflélay out the fruit slices, and then pour over the orange jelly. Your simple fruit cake is ready. You can call to the table.
